Output 6094a03ebca5c02dcd086480d61b2566890a355e4b41c5aba035e3d6e748444e:1

value
117515243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ce3446212ce1371b23256ae1ee7f73ded90f60a7 OP_EQUAL
address
MShU41DX5cYhidMnwMnBvpKURmJwQwWBzB
transaction
6094a03ebca5c02dcd086480d61b2566890a355e4b41c5aba035e3d6e748444e
spent
true